### Step 4: Replica Lag Alarm

Migrating to Corvette 3 changes how the read-replica lag alarm fires. Plugins polling the old lag endpoint must switch to the streaming metric feed; the legacy endpoint returns stale values after cut-over. Thresholds are now per-replica, not global. Update your plugin's alarm config to the following values.

config for yahof-tajop:
zorath:
  pin: 7493
  metrics_host: metrics.zorath.tolvaqsys.internal
  tenant: praiel
  seal: seal_fd9cd4f1

## Environment Variables — Tidemark Widget

The Tidemark tide-table widget reads its runtime settings from `widget.env` at container start. Standard entries cover the region code, refresh interval, and the upstream harbor-data endpoint for the Saltgrave feed. Changes to any entry require a redeploy; the widget does not hot-reload. To authenticate against the Saltgrave feed, the file must end with this line:

vault entry, hahaf-tahop: VAULT_KEY3=84f

Handover note: Trailmark offline mode, from me to Orin. The field-survey app now caches survey forms and queues submissions locally when connectivity drops, syncing automatically on reconnect. Support should know that queued submissions older than seven days require a manual flush, and that conflict resolution always favors the server copy. Known issues, sync diagnostics, and the step-by-step flush procedure are documented here.

runbook for tagug-hafog: https://jira.lumiclabs.internal/projects/pages/pages/9773c0d8